NEW ZEALAND RAILWAYS. RACES AT PALMERSTON. ON the 7th and Bth April the usual 9.0 a.m. train from Foxton will run via Awapuni racecourse to Palmerston. The usual 5.35 p.m. train will be delayed to leave Palmerston 5.40 p.m. for Foxtou aud will connect at Awapum with train leaving Racecourse at 5.42 p.m. HOLIDAY EXCURSION TICKETS available for return till 13th April will be issued to Palmerston on 7th April and by morning trains on Bth April from Foxton and intermediate .ations. Return tickets (price r C each, irrespective of class, and including admission to the Course) Palmerston to Racecourse, will be obtainable at Palmerston Station and on morning trains before anival at Palmerston. Single tickets, Racecourse to Palmerston gd. No other tickets are available by the Racecourse trains. For further particulars see posters. BY ORDER. “ THE ELECTORAL ACT 1905-” CLOSING OF GENERAL ROLL OF ELECTORS. NOTICE is hereby given that the General or Main Roll of Electors will close for printing on the 15th April, 1908, and it is desirable that all electors who are qualified to have their names added to the roll of their electoral district should make application for enrolment to the local Registrar of Electors on or before that date. Forms of enrolment are obtainable at the office of the Registrars of Electors, and at all post-offices throughout the electorates. F. W. MANSFIELD, Chief Electoral Officer.
